/* Default preset colour grey blue */
#topbar,
#topbar-social {
	background-color: #769cd0;
	color: #fff;
}
#top-search input[type="text"] {
    color: #fff;
    background-color: #5477a7;
    border: 1px solid #5477a7;
}

#top-search ::-webkit-input-placeholder {
   color: #fff;
   font-size: 11px;
   	  line-height: 2;
   font-style:italic;
}
#top-search :-moz-placeholder { /* Firefox 18- */
   color: #fff;
      font-size: 11px;
	  line-height: 2;
   font-style:italic;  
}
#top-search ::-moz-placeholder {  /* Firefox 19+ */
   color: #fff;
      font-size: 11px;
	  	  line-height: 2;
   font-style:italic;  
}
#top-search :-ms-input-placeholder {  
   color: #fff;
      font-size: 11px;
	  	  line-height: 2;
   font-style:italic;  
}


::-moz-selection { /* Code for Firefox */
    color: #fff;
    background-color: #769cd0;
}
::selection {
    color: #fff;
    background-color: #769cd0;
}
a {
  color: #6f92c3;
}
a:hover,
a:focus {
  color: #c69171;
}
.entry-title a:hover {
  color: #6f92c3;
}
#bottom-group {
	background-color: #c0a268;
	color: #fff;
}

#bottom-group li,
#bottom-group .widget_nav_menu .sub-menu {
	border-color: #d3bb8d;
}
#bottom-group a {
	color: #fff;
}
#bottom-group a:hover {
	color: #efe4cf;
}
.social a {
	background-color: #5477a7;
	color: #fff;
}
.social a:hover {	
	background-color: #d5b886;		
	color: #fff;
}
.primary-navigation.toggled-on a {
	border-bottom: 1px solid #262826;
	background-color: #080d07;
	color: #fff;
}
.primary-navigation.toggled-on a:hover { 
	color: #c69171; 	
}
/* Mobile menu button */
.menu-toggle {
	background-color: #eaeaea;
	color: #74869e;
}
.menu-toggle:active,
.menu-toggle:focus,
.menu-toggle:hover {
	color: #fff;
	background-color: #769cd0;
}
@media (min-width: 992px) {
	.primary-navigation li a {
			color: #222;
		}	
	/* Submenus */
	.primary-navigation li li > a {	
		color: #222;
	}
	.primary-navigation ul ul {
		background-color: #fff;
		border-bottom: 6px solid #769cd0;
	}
	.primary-navigation a:hover,
	.primary-navigation .current-menu-item > a,	
	.primary-navigation .current-menu-item > a,
	.primary-navigation .current-menu-ancestor > a {
		color: #d28a5f;
	}
		
}